Understanding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is arguably the single most important skill for any casino player, regardless of the game. It’s the practice of controlling your betting funds to minimize risk and maximize playtime. This isn’t about guaranteeing wins, as casinos inherently have a house edge; it's about extending your enjoyment and preventing significant losses. A common starting point is to determine a specific amount of money solely dedicated to casino play – a ‘bankroll’ – and avoiding dipping into funds allocated for essential expenses. Then, divide that bankroll into smaller units, each representing a fraction of the total, that will be wagered per bet or session. The size of these units needs to be proportionate to your overall bankroll and the risk level of the games you choose.
Setting Limits and Sticking to Them
Once a bankroll is defined, it’s vital to establish both win and loss limits. A win limit dictates when to stop playing and cash out profits, preventing the temptation to give back winnings. A loss limit, perhaps even more crucial, determines the maximum amount you’re willing to lose in a single session or over a period of time. Discipline is paramount here; when either limit is reached, it’s imperative to walk away, regardless of how tempting it might be to continue. Leveraging Bonus Offers and Promotions
Online casinos routinely offer a variety of bonus offers and promotions that can significantly enhance a player's experience and potential winnings. These can range from welcome bonuses for new players to loyalty rewards for regular customers. However, it's crucial to approach these offers with a discerning eye and understand the accompanying terms and conditions. Wagering requirements, often exp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ount, dictate how many times the bonus must be wagered before any winnings can be withdrawn. Other restrictions may include game weighting – certain games may contribute less towards fulfilling wagering requirements – and maximum bet limits.
Understanding Wagering Requirements and Game Restrictions
To effectively utilize bonus offers, carefully review the terms and conditions. A lower wagering requirement is generally more favorable, as it reduces the amount you need to wager to unlock the bonus funds. Pay attention to game weighting; if your preferred game contributes only a small percentage towards the wagering requirement, it will take considerably longer to clear the bonus.
- Welcome Bonuses: Typically the largest offers, often requiring a deposit.
- No-Deposit Bonuses: Awarded simply for registering an account, often with higher wagering requirements.
- Reload Bonuses: Offered to existing players on subsequent deposits.
- Loyalty Programs: Reward frequent players with points, cashback, or exclusive bonuses.
- Free Spins: Allow players to spin the reels of a slot game without wagering their own funds.
Always read the fine print and view bonus offers as opportunities to extend your playtime and potentially increase your winnings, not as guaranteed money. Responsible usage, paired with understanding the rules, is vital for maximizing their benefit.

Blackjack Basic Strategy and Poker Fundamentals
Blackjack basic strategy charts provide optimal playing decisions based on your hand and the dealer's upcard. Learning this strategy can reduce the house edge to less than 1%, making it one of the most favorable casino games for players. Poker, on the other hand, requires a more nuanced understanding of game theory, probability, and psychology. Studying hand rankings, understanding betting patterns, and learning to read opponents are all vital skills. Different variations of poker such as Texas Hold'em, Omaha, and Seven-Card Stud each necessitate specialized approaches. The Importance of Responsible Gaming
Online casino gaming should always be viewed as a form of entertainment, and it's crucial to approach it responsibly. Setting limits on both time and money spent is paramount, and recognizing the signs of problem gambling is essential. These signs can include chasing losses, gambling with money needed for essential expenses, lying about gambling habits, or feeling restless or irritable when not gambling.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, resources are available to provide support and assistance. Many casinos offer self-exclusion programs and links to responsible gambling organizations.
